AFRICA/D.R. CONGO – Barbarism In Kikwit: A priest killed by armed bandits

Kinshasa (Agenzia Fides) – “Bishop Timothée Bodika Mansiyai of Kikwit, is deeply saddened to announce to his faithful and to all people of good will the sad news of the death of Father Godefroid Pembele Mandon. “We recommend the soul of deceased to your prayers,” reads Father Francis-Emmanuel Kimwanga’s death notice. It was broadcast on diocesan radio on Aug 7, 2022.
“Fr. Pembele was gunned down by gunmen as he tried to storm the church in the parish St. Joseph Mukasa, Kikwit, on the night August 6-7 2022. He was taken to Kinshasa, where he died on Sunday, August 7, 2022 at Olive Lembe Kabila Hospital, Nsele district.
Another attack occurred in the night, August 6-7, 2022. Gunmen attacked another Kikwit parish, Saint Murumba. They “robbed women who were preparing to celebrate the first Mass of the new priest and a set of catechists, taking many personal belongings.”

A prominent representative of the local Catholic Christian community, Mr. TheskyMayoko, expressed condolences and said: “I share the grief that the entire Catholic Christian community in Kikwit.” I strongly condemn the barbarism currently in Kikwit. I appeal to the political authorities and administration of Kikwit for a judicial investigation to find all perpetrators to be held accountable in court. (P.M.) (L.M.) (Agenzia Fides, 10/8/2022)
